Brief Summary

In a context where meat consumption should be dramatically reduced in western countries to improve both population and planet health, the "Eat Less Meat" one-month challenge is a new behavioural intervention that aims (i) to weaken meat consumption habit and (ii) to enhance intrinsic motivation to eat less meat to trigger long-term reduction in meat consumption. The present study focusses on the quantitative evaluation of the effect of this challenge on French university student's meat consumption.

Parallel two-arm randomized controlled trial with repeated measures (online questionnaires) pre-, during- and post-intervention. All the participants will be recruited to take part in the "Eat Less Meat" challenge for one month. Participants in the control group will take part in the challenge 4 months after the participants in the intervention group. Participants in both groups will complete the online questionnaires at the exact same time, i.e., pre-, during- and post-intervention measures will take place before the control group starts the challenge.

Inclusion Criteria

  • BMI ≥ 18.5
  • University student in 'Bourgogne Franche-Comté'
  • Fluent in French
  • Available email address
  • Available Instagram profile

Exclusion Criteria

  • Vegetarian or vegan or pescetarian
  • Pregnant/breastfeeding
  • Iron deficiency

Outcomes

Primary Outcomes

Change from Baseline Meat consumption at 1 month (during intervention)

Time Frame: 20 minutes, repeated measures (online food frequency questionnaire): baseline and month 1

Meat daily intake (in grams) will be calculated by summing daily intake for all the items of the food frequency questionnaire that fall into the meat category.

Change from Baseline Meat consumption at 4 months (3 months after intervention)

Time Frame: 20 minutes, repeated measures (online food frequency questionnaire): baseline and month 4

Meat daily intake (in grams) will be calculated by summing daily intake for all the items of the food frequency questionnaire that fall into the meat category.
